About the Role:


The Cardiac Care Nurse Manager is a pivotal leadership and management position within Melbourne Health.  This position provides visible and accessible clinical leadership by working alongside other members of the Cardiology Team and with patients in a supervisory capacity to ensure the delivery of safe person-centered care.

 

The Cardiac Care Nurse Manager in partnership with Nurse Unit Managers set the clinical standards to achieve high quality nursing care, foster and maintains a working environment that is conducive with the MH values and provides professional development and job satisfaction for staff.

Melbourne Health is an award winning health care service and is Victoria’s second largest public health service. We provide comprehensive acute, sub-acute, general, specialist medical and mental health services through both inpatient and community based facilities through the following services: The Royal Melbourne Hospital – City Campus, The Royal Melbourne Hospital – Royal Park Campus, NorthWestern Mental Health, RMH Kidney Care Service and Victorian Infectious Diseases Reference Laboratory.
